Exalogic and Fast Track Bring Agentic CRM to the Italian Market

Italy.- 20 August 2026 | www.zonadeazar.com Exalogic has deepened its collaboration with Fast Track to introduce AI-powered agentic CRM workflows across its network of licensed gaming operators in Italy.

The technical integration and alignment with Italian compliance requirements have been completed, with several operators already live with the technology.

More Than 20 Licensed Brands

More than 20 licensed gaming brands in Italy currently operate using Exalogic technology.

The integration gives these companies a scalable route to deploying Fast Track tools within their CRM operations while maintaining the regulatory and operational requirements of the Italian market.

Industry Context

AI agents represent a new stage in the automation of CRM within iGaming.

Unlike conventional tools centred primarily on segmentation and preconfigured campaigns, agentic systems can receive objectives, analyse available information and execute different stages of a workflow.

Their deployment in regulated markets also creates new considerations around supervision, traceability, player protection and regulatory compliance.
